Output 84f5b95faefaebbcb0e660f5d96899c4a4bb6a4444121f93c17a2fa4680983ed:10

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 86526421664a412b54dd224045892741a5fb397d
address
tb1qsefxggtxffqjk4xayfqytzf8gxjlkwtal6wv0u
transaction
84f5b95faefaebbcb0e660f5d96899c4a4bb6a4444121f93c17a2fa4680983ed
confirmations
22277
spent
true